How to Retake a UK Visa
Retaking a UK visa involves several steps that you need to follow carefully. Firstly, you need to submit a new application and pay the visa fee. It is important that you provide all the necessary documents and information this time and ensure that they are accurate and up-to-date. Additionally, you must provide a cover letter explaining the reasons for your initial refusal and how you have addressed them in the new application. Next, you need to book an appointment at a UK visa application center and attend an interview to explain your case. Finally, you need to wait for the outcome of your new application.
Additional Tips for Retaking a UK Visa
Retaking a UK visa can be a nerve-wracking experience, but there are a few tips that you can follow to increase your chances of success. Firstly, ensure that you are applying for the correct visa type that suits your intended purpose of study. Secondly, be honest and transparent in your application and provide all the necessary information and documents up-front. Thirdly, ensure that you have sufficient funds to cover your studies and living expenses in the UK. Lastly, seek professional advice and guidance from a reputable immigration lawyer or advisor to guide you through the process.
